Thermory ash is the highest grade of wood. Thermory ash decking is completely weatherproof and therefore does not require impregnation.
Thermory thermo ash wood decking boards are:
- dimensionally stable (much less prone to warping)
- without knots, with a nice texture
- original chocolate color achieved throughout the entire cross-section. The color is obtained through a thermo-modification process.
- resistant to mold, mildew, fungus, etc. - does not require impregnation or protection
- is classified as class 1, i.e. 25 years +, this is the highest durability class!
- suitable for flush mounting
Thermory thermo ash decking boards with D4sg2 profile have side mounting grooves that make them suitable for concealed installation with mounting clips. Concealed installation further extends the service life of the boards as they are not damaged by screws. Concealed installation also increases the visual appeal and safety of the flooring.
Non-oiled planks patina beautifully to a silver color and require no maintenance. Those who want to maintain the original chocolate color of the wood can maintain it with Thermory Dark Oil
The standard thickness of ash planks on the market is typically 2.5-3.8 cm (1-1.5 in) and is a popular choice. This thickness provides sufficient strength and durability for most applications and is also more affordable.
If you plan to place heavy garden furniture, barbecues or other heavy items on your patio, it's worth looking at thicker boards - they are more stable and stronger, which protects them from warping and damage under load.
